The TAS5717PHP utilizes advanced digital signal processing techniques to convert digital audio signals into amplified analog outputs. It incorporates a high-performance digital-to-analog converter (DAC) and a powerful class-D amplifier stage. The digital audio data is processed and amplified, resulting in a clean and powerful audio signal that can drive speakers or headphones.
